Black Mail Fast Fact: Black inventor, Benjamin Thornton developed a device for recording voice messages from telephones in 1936. His invention was outfitted with a turntable for a record disc, an electric motor to operate the table, and an electric switch that connected it to the phone line. Utilizing a clock attachment, the machine could also forward messages as well as track what time a call was made. The recorder also had an apparatus that allowed the user to record an outgoing message. Devices invented to record phone messages date back to the late 1800s. So Thornton’s invention was not the first of its kind. However, the devices’ ability to both record and send messages, along with its ability to record the time of messages was quite significant. Thornton’s invention was a predecessor to the answering machine.
